Common Myths Concerning LASIK and PRK



Many individuals have mistaken beliefs concerning LASIK and PRK that can shadow their decision-making. One common myth is that these treatments are only for those with serious vision problems. Actually, LASIK and PRK can remedy a series of refractive errors, including nearsightedness, farsightedness, and astigmatism.

Another misconception is the belief that the surgical procedures hurt. The majority of individuals experience minimal pain throughout the procedure, thanks to numbing eye drops. Some could likewise fret about a prolonged recovery; however, lots of go back to their daily activities within a day or two.

Furthermore, there's a mistaken belief that once you have the surgery, you'll never ever need glasses again. While several achieve 20/20 vision, some might still require glasses for certain jobs as they age.

Long-Term Outcomes and Considerations for Clients



As you take into consideration the long-term end results of vision improvement surgical procedure, it's important to recognize just how your eyesight might transform with time. Many individuals experience secure vision for several years after the treatment, yet some might discover gradual changes as a result of age or other elements.
